How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Brooklet?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Brooklet Studio Apartments | $953 | $800 | $1,362 |
Brooklet 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,496 | $431 | $1,975 |
Brooklet 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,734 | $513 | $2,325 |
Brooklet 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,200 | $585 | $2,750 |
Brooklet 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,106 | $435 | $2,850 |

Largest Available Brooklet and Nearby 4 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 4 Bedroom apartment unit in Brooklet, GA is found at Blue Jay Commons and is 2,100 square feet priced from $2,485. Creekside in the Pooler Bloomingdale neighborhood has the second largest 4 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,920 square feet and currently listed start at $2,850. Here is today’s list of the largest available 4 Bedroom units in Brooklet: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Blue Jay Commons | Cypress | 2,100 Sq Ft | $2,485 |
Creekside | Juniper | 1,920 Sq Ft | $2,850 |
Southern Downs | 4x2 | 1,558 Sq Ft | $504 |
The Connection | 4/4 Classic | 1,448 Sq Ft | $609 |
Market 100 | 4x4 Standard | 1,230 Sq Ft | $415 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Brooklet
How much are Studio apartments in Brooklet?
There are currently 5 Studio Apartments in Brooklet with rent ranges from $800 to $1,362 with an average price of $953.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Brooklet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Brooklet ranges from $431 to $1,975 with an average monthly rent of $1,496.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Brooklet c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Brooklet range from $513 to $2,325.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,734.
How expensive are Brooklet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 31 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Brooklet on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$585 to $2,750 - averaging $2,200 for the location.
